Job Description
Supports the movement and growth opportunities for inbound and outbound cargo for freight forwarding customers. Ensures that freight is processed in compliance with governmental regulations (e.g., Federal Aviation Administration, Transportation Security Administration, etc.). Collaborates with vendors, customers, commercial airline carriers, ocean freightliners, and other internal support groups for the movement of international and domestic air and ocean shipments.
Responsible for overseeing, evaluating, and correcting the performance and outcomes of a team or multiple teams. The position involves analysis. Coordinates work across the organization to optimize efficiency. Makes key workforce decisions, such as hiring, onboarding, transferring, laying off, disciplining, assigning, directing, instructing, developing, and rewarding employees. Emphasis on aligning processes and fostering cohesion among team members.
Supervises a team(s) that performs work according to standardized processes or procedures (e.g., entry-level Professional Expertise, Administrative or Technical Support). Sets priorities for the team to ensure task completion; coordinates work activities with other supervisors. Problem solving is guided by policies, procedures and the local business plan; receives guidance and oversight from manager. Typically, does not perform the work supervised.
